What DVI viewers do people use for this on Mac OS X? Currently it's opening the one from TexShop, which doesn't support SyncTeX...

The SyncTeX technology is only supported by PDF viewers. Thus you will never find a DVI viewer which supports it. Neither on Mac OS X nor on any other operating system.

But then, how could I make Texmaker use SyncTex work for the pdf output from dvi -> pdf (which I need to do because I use pstricks)? It only seems to work from the PDFLatex option, which is really frustrating.

Alternatively, is there any method I could go from the source to the DVI output? I recall there was an option for this in Winedit...
